Community Medical Center is a hospital comprising adult and pediatric health care. It is located in Missoula, Montana and is part of Lifepoint Health and Billings Clinic. Community Medical Center is proud to be the only hospital in Montana who has earned The Joint Commission’s Gold Seal of approval for Advanced Certification in Perinatal Care (ACPC), Western Montana’s only Chest Pain Accredited ho

spital and the Cancer Center is accredited by the Commission on Cancer for advanced clinical care, scientific research, and technological inventions. We are pleased to welcome Dr. Higginbotham to Community Medical Center. He is board-certified in both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ine through the American Board of Anesthesiology, and brings more than a decade of experience caring for patients with a wide range of acute and chronic pain conditions.

Dr. Higginbotham's clinical expertise spans interventional and comprehensive pain medicine, including chronic back, neck, and joint pain; nerve block and joint injections; fluoroscopy-guided epidurals and ablations; migraine and facial pain management; spinal cord stimulator implants; intrathecal pump management; and kyphoplasty for vertebral compression fractures.

Our NICU has just made history — becoming the first hospital in the entire country to receive a Level III with Surgery designation from the American Academy of Pediatrics. We're also the first in Montana to receive any AAP neonatal designation.

This recognition means families across our region can access nationally certified, world-class newborn care right here at home — 24/7, 365 days a year.

And this year, we're also celebrating 50 years of caring for Montana's tiniest fighters.

Community Medical Center is a leading physician-led healthcare organization in Missoula, Montana, dedicated to enhancing the health of Montanans with a complete range of medical services and patient-centered care. As a 151-bed hospital, CMC offers medical, surgical, obstetrics, newborn services including a Level IIIb neonatal intensive care, perinatology, pediatrics, pediatric and adult intensive care, inpatient and outpatient rehabilitation, general surgery, oncology, cardiology and orthopedics. In addition, CMC specialized facilities services include an advanced wound care center, 24/7/365 emergency department, regional walk-in clinics and physician practices. CMC is a joint venture with LifePoint Health and Billings Clinic, Montana’s largest hospital, and a member of the Mayo Clinic Care Network.
